After starting Silverstripe the first time I get the configuration page (install.php).
When I submit this page after a few seconds I see the following message:Checking that friendly URLs work...
Friendly URLs are not working. This is most likely because mod_rewrite isn't configuredcorrectly on your site. Please check the following things in your Apache configuration; you may need to get your web host or server administrator to do this for you:
mod_rewrite is enabled
AllowOverride All is set for your directoryExtra info: installed on Windows 2003 Server / IIS 6 / PHP / FastCGI / ISAPIRewrite (free version)

Hello,
by default Silverstripe uses the .htaccess to define rewrite rules.
But this is only working automatically with the Apache webserver.You have to define the rewrite rules for your rewrite engine by hand.
For that have a look in the ISAPIRewrite documentation.Your can find the required rewrite rules in your Silverstripe root directory in the .htaccess file.

The only thing I can think of is that your rewrite module isn't working properly.
There's a part in the installer that does an AJAX request to InstallerTest/testrewrite which is generic for any rewriting capability - so this means it'll work for the IIS 7 rewrite module, Apache mod_rewrite or ISAPIRewrite if it's setup correctly.
I'm not too familiar with ISAPIRewrite and installing SS on IIS 6, as I've only installed and used SS on IIS 7 and IIS 7.5.
